攻城狮凌风

2015年5月20日

每天一道算法题(4)——O(1)时间内删除链表节点

摘要: 1.思路 假设链表......---A--B--C--D....,要删除B。一般的做法是遍历链表并记录前驱节点,修改指针,时间为O(n)。删除节点的实质为更改后驱指针指向。这里,复制C的内容至B(此时B,C同时指向D),删除节点C,即达到间接删除节点B的目的。 倘... 阅读全文

posted @ 2015-05-20 16:28 攻城狮凌风 阅读(274) 评论(0) 推荐(0) 编辑

导航